Output 59e00a2d3c21e24d0f0544209ca16cbc2320ef9f15087ef6cdc05c2f42447bb2:0

value
1700929
script pubkey
OP_0 OP_PUSHBYTES_20 8498e87863160c1a9d6efecab2a5771ed20872fe
address
bc1qsjvws7rrzcxp48twlm9t9fthrmfqsuh7qmxpun
transaction
59e00a2d3c21e24d0f0544209ca16cbc2320ef9f15087ef6cdc05c2f42447bb2
confirmations
327741
spent
true